The 3-in-1 Plate & EZ-Seed-Plate<br />
APRICELL Biotechnology´s EZ-Seed is a culture insert (based<br />
on Agarose) for the production of tumor spheroids.<br />
The inserts are designed for a 12 well plate and can be used to<br />
produce 480 monosize spheroids per 12 well plate. The possible spheroid size is between<br />
300-600 µm (Cat#: APL-EZ-700).<br />
ABLE® Biott® Bioreactors<br />
ABLE BIOTT 3D disposable 30 ml bioreactors are designed with delta-shaped impellers and a conical shaft which offers<br />
ideal spheroid formation conditions for IPS cells. The bioreactors needs the Bioreactor System Controller and Motor as well<br />
as the Bioreactor Magnetic Stir System Base (30 and 100 ml).<br />
• 30 ml Bioreactor flask capacity, 5- to 10-fold cell expansion<br />
is possible (up to 50 million cells per flask)<br />
• 200-300 μm spheroids<br />
• Material (high-density polycarbonate) is compatible with<br />
iPS cell cultivation<br />
• Vessel interior is surface treated for biocompatibility<br />
• Polypropylene screw cap contains 0.2 μm nylon membrane<br />
• Sterile<br />
• Pack of 6 bioreactors<br />
